Virus Warning! Don't Open Emails Entitled "You've received a greeting from a family member!"


I just received an email entitled “You’ve received a greeting from a family member!” which contained a virus. I was suspicious from the outset, but given that it is almost Christmas I opened it with my virus scanner running at maximum, just in case it was from a friend.

I’m just putting a warning out as I bet this email or similar ones are going to be popular this week. Remember, if you don’t know the sender or an email comes through anonymously be safe, not sorry and don’t open it.
